MANCHESTER CITY vs LIVERPOOL

In each of Manchester City’s last four Premier League games against Liverpool at the Etihad, both sides have scored at least once. Indeed, the Citizens have both scored and conceded in eight of their last 11 league games home and away overall, while the Reds have done so in 10 of their last 13.

BOURNEMOUTH vs WOLVES

Of players with 1,500+ minutes played in the Premier League this season, Antoine Semenyo is averaging the most shots per 90 (3.9), while he has had 4+ shots in all but two of his 12 Premier League appearances at the Vitality Stadium this season.

 

ISPWICH vs TOTTENHAM

Tottenham have won eight of their last nine Premier League away games against newly promoted opponents (D1). Meanwhile, Spurs have won both of their last two league games overall, and are looking to win three in a row for the first time since December 2023. On the other hand, Ipswich are on a three-game losing run at Portman Road in the Premier League.

 

ARSENAL vs WEST HAM

Only four players have received more yellow cards in the Premier League this season than Tomás Soucek (8), who has been booked in four of his last seven league games.
